成都网站建设设计

将想法与焦点和您一起共享

ASP.NET中的ScriptManager控件

ScriptManager控件包括在ASP.NET 2.0 AJAX Extensions中,它用来处理页面上的所有组件以及页面局部更新,生成相关的客户端代理脚本以便能够在JavaScript中访问Web Service,所有需要支持ASP.NET AJAX的ASP.NET页面上有且只能有一个ScriptManager控件。在ScriptManager控件中我们可以指定需要的脚本库,或者指定通过JS来调用的Web Service,还可以指定页面错误处理等。

使用来定义一个ScriptManager,简单的ScriptManager定义形式:

 
 
 
  1. <asp:ScriptManagerIDasp:ScriptManagerID="ScriptManager1" 
  2. runat="server"> 
  3. <AuthenticationServicePathAuthenticationServicePath=""/> 
  4. <ProfileServiceLoadPropertiesProfileServiceLoadProperties=""Path=""/> 
  5.  
  6.  
  7.  
  8.  
  9.  
  10.  
  11.  

Scripts属性

最主要的属性有Path指定脚本的路径,ScriptMode指定客户端脚本的模式,它会覆盖ScriptManager中的ScriptMode属性,还有一个属性是IgnoreScriptPath,指定是否忽略掉ScriptManager中的ScriptPath属性。

关于ScriptManager控件就学习到这里了,至于AuthenticationService属性和ProfileService属性都很简单。


网站题目:ASP.NET中的ScriptManager控件
转载来于:http://chengdu.cdxwcx.cn/article/cohhpgs.html